Monte-Carlo SBM shareholders met for annual and extraordinary general meetings
  • Shareholders met on Sept. 18, 2026, adopting all resolutions at an ordinary meeting followed by an extraordinary meeting.
  • Accounts for fiscal 2025/2026 were adopted; a EUR 2 per-share dividend was approved for payment, with last trading day with entitlement set at Oct. 5, 2026.
  • Renewal of Stéphane Valeri’s administrator mandate was adopted.
  • A share buyback authorization was renewed and adopted for up to 5% of share capital, capped at EUR 170 per share and EUR 60 million total.
  • Extraordinary resolutions were adopted to extend the company’s duration by 99 years; bylaws changes were adopted to reflect updated corporate law.
